“…Detecting the discharge phenomenon accurately can help the power sector to find hidden troubles early and avoid serious economic losses. In addition to daily visual inspection, the main current means of monitoring discharge are infrared thermal imaging and UV imaging [1–5], the ultrasonic corona detection is used in transformers sometimes [6]. Visual inspection consumes labor, also is unsafe and unreliable.…”
